Public Art and Mural Techniques
( 25 Modules )

Module #1
Introduction to Public Art
Defining public art, its history, and its significance in urban spaces
Module #2
Understanding Murals
Types of murals, their functions, and notable examples
Module #3
History of Mural Art
From ancient civilizations to modern-day movements
Module #4
The Role of the Artist in Public Art
Artist as activist, community builder, and social commentator
Module #5
Design Principles for Public Art
Composition, color theory, and visual storytelling
Module #6
Mural Materials and Techniques
Traditional and contemporary methods, including paint, tile, and mosaic
Module #7
Surface Preparation and Safety
Preparing walls, surfaces, and ensuring artist safety
Module #8
Community Engagement and Outreach
Building relationships with communities, stakeholders, and clients
Module #9
Concept Development and Brainstorming
Idea generation, brainstorming, and concept refinement
Module #10
Designing for Scale
Creative strategies for large-scale public art installations
Module #11
Color and Composition for Murals
Principles of color theory and composition for large-scale artworks
Module #12
Painting Techniques for Murals
Brushwork, layering, and texturing techniques for murals
Module #13
Alternative Mural Techniques
Stenciling, wheatpasting, and other unconventional methods
Module #14
Large-Scale Painting and Application
Scaling up designs, and applying paint and materials to large surfaces
Module #15
Mural Preservation and Maintenance
Protecting and preserving public art for long-term durability
Module #16
Working with Communities and Clients
Effective communication, collaboration, and project management
Module #17
Funding and Grants for Public Art
Researching, writing, and obtaining funding for public art projects
Module #18
Marketing and Promoting Public Art
Social media, press, and community outreach strategies
Module #19
Case Studies in Public Art
Real-world examples of successful public art projects and their impact
Module #20
Muralism and Social Justice
The role of public art in addressing social and environmental issues
Module #21
Interactive and Immersive Public Art
Designing for engagement, participation, and experiential art
Module #22
Digital Tools for Public Art
Software, apps, and technology for designing and executing public art projects
Module #23
Collaborative Muralism
Working with assistants, teams, and other artists on large-scale projects
Module #24
Mural Conservation and Restoration
Preserving and restoring existing public art installations
Module #25
Course Wrap-Up & Conclusion
Planning next steps in Public Art and Mural Techniques career
